French Toast Pockets

Transform your breakfast routine with these irresistible French Toast Pockets, a delicious twist on classic French toast! Filled with creamy cream cheese and sweet strawberry jam, these handheld delights are perfect for mornings when you want something indulgent yet easy to make. The recipe starts with soft sandwich bread, pressed and sealed into perfect pockets, then dipped in a rich cinnamon-vanilla egg mixture and pan-fried to golden perfection.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:10 mins
Total Time:25 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 8 slices sandwich bread
  • 3 large eggs
  • 1 cup milk
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 0.5 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• 4 tablespoons cream cheese
  • 4 tablespoons strawberry jam
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 2 tablespoons powdered sugar
  • 2 tablespoons maple syrup

Directions

Step 1

Lay 8 slices of bread on a clean surface and use a rolling pin to flatten them slightly.

Step 2

Spread 1 tablespoon of cream cheese onto 4 of the bread slices, leaving a small border around the edges.

Step 3

Spread 1 tablespoon of strawberry jam onto the remaining 4 slices of bread, also leaving a border.

Step 4

Place a jam-covered slice on top of a cream-cheese-covered slice, pressing the edges together firmly to seal. Repeat for all slices, forming 4 'pockets.'

Step 5

In a shallow b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, vanilla extract, and ground cinnamon until fully combined.

Step 6

Heat a non-stick skillet over medium heat and add 1 tablespoon of butter, allowing it to melt.

Step 7

Dip each sandwich pocket into the egg mixture, ensuring both sides are well coated, and place it into the hot skillet. Cook 2 pockets at a time if your pan size allows.

Step 8

Cook for 2-3 minutes on each side or until golden brown. Repeat with the remaining pockets, adding more butter to the pan as needed.

Step 9

Dust the cooked French toast pockets with powdered sugar and drizzle with maple syrup before serving.

Step 10

Serve warm and enjoy your delicious French Toast Pockets!
